This Certificate Programme in Nanotechnology for Drug Delivery Quality Control provides comprehensive training in the application of nanotechnology to pharmaceutical quality control. Participants will gain practical skills and theoretical knowledge vital for the pharmaceutical and biotechnology industries.
Learning outcomes include mastering techniques for characterizing nanomaterials used in drug delivery, understanding quality control methodologies specific to nanomedicines, and developing proficiency in regulatory compliance for nanotechnology-based pharmaceuticals. This includes detailed knowledge of characterization techniques like DLS, zeta potential analysis, and microscopy.
